What you´ll do

  • Manage the responsible product portfolio in the region focus on strategic product management work
  • Keep stakeholders up to date on relevant product changes; manage product switches efficiently
  • Interface with Marketing, Product Development, Application Engineer, Purchasing, Operation and Supply Chain.
  • Lead product portfolio and product lifecycle management, support new product launch, product complexity management to maintain the healthy product portfolio.
  • Drive profitability improvement, product cost management for both new and commercialized products, low & negative margin management, initiate product localization projects to continue improving the profitability.
  • Execute Portfolio Optimization proposals in alignment with local Sales Team
  • Conduct price analysis based on market conditions, competition, with regional policies; collaborate with the Price Manager and team to recommend adjustments, maintain margins, update price lists, and manage approvals
  • Analyze product portfolio by using Henkel tools and processes
  • Support management of regional product portfolio and consequently manage product portfolio complexity
  • Manage master data processes and data maintenance
  • Support other global and regional projects, such as Cost Optimization, Master Data, Process Improvement etc.

What makes you a good fit

  • BSc/BA in Business Administration, Engineering or in a relevant field
  • Min 5 years of relevant experience in an B2C and/or B2B marketing or product management
  • Good knowledge of project management
  • Excel master, SAP user and Power BI professional is plus.
  • Strong business acumen to drive sales growth and profitability improvements.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ills with attitude in building relationships with professionals of all organizational levels
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ills in Polish & English with the ability to interact effectively with all levels of management

Yes, in fact it is an expectation within Henkel that our talent is flexible and mobile. This helps to support the company on a broad, global level.
Our “Triple Two” philosophy promotes this expectation, by allowing you to work in at least two different roles, in two different business areas and two different countries. The reason behind this philosophy is that we believe working in different roles, business units and functions is good for your personal development and improves your understanding of Henkel as a global company.
